Delta Airlines says worldwide flight grounding lifted

WASHINGTON (AFP) -- Delta Airlines said Monday a worldwide grounding of its flights has been lifted and its planes will resume taking off on a limited basis.

The airline said cancellations and delays will continue because of the more than three hour halt caused by a computer breakdown. It blamed the problem on a power outage at its hub in Atlanta.
